Understanding Cot Beds and Their Types

Cot beds are specially developed for infants and toddlers, typically varying from birth to around five years of age. Unlike basic cots, cot beds can convert into a toddler bed, extending their functionality. Below are the common types of cot beds readily available in the UK:

  1. Standard Cot Beds: A conventional design for newborns that frequently includes adjustable mattress heights.
  2. Convertible Cot Beds: These can be changed into a toddler bed by eliminating one side and lowering the bed mattress. They usually feature a removable safety rail.
  3. Travel Cot Beds: Lightweight and portable, best for households on the relocation, travel cots are easy to set up and pack away.
  4. Design-specific Cot Beds: These cot beds been available in numerous designs and materials, including wooden, metal, and upholstered options.
  5. Multi-functional Cot Beds: Some cot beds feature extra functions like storage drawers or changing tables constructed into their structure.

Safety Standards and Regulations

Safety is vital when purchasing a cot bed. Parents should guarantee that the item sticks to the UK safety standards to provide a safe sleeping environment for their children. Secret security considerations include:

  • Regulations: All cots offered in the UK should abide by the British Safety Standard (BS 8509).
  • Products: Look for cot beds made from non-toxic materials, totally free from damaging chemicals.
  • Style: Ensure that the cot bed has no sharp edges or protrusions that might position dangers. The slats ought to be close adequate (no greater than 6.5 cm apart) to avoid small limbs from getting stuck.
  • Mattress Fit: The mattress ought to fit comfortably into the cot, with no gaps larger than 2 fingers.
  • Stability: The cot (or cot bed) need to be sturdy and steady, with no wobbling or creaking.

Features to Consider

When choosing a cot bed, numerous extra features may enhance its functionality and functionality for parents. Below are some essential features to think about:

  • Adjustable Mattress Heights: Most cot beds include adjustable bed mattress settings. This function allows parents to raise the mattress height for newborns and lower it as the child grows.
  • Easy Conversion: Look for cot beds that make the conversion to a toddler bed simple. This will help make the most of the cot's use and life-span.
  • Storage Options: Some cot beds consist of under-bed storage or attached units, which can be useful for keeping baby fundamentals arranged.
  • Movement: If moms and dads often move the cot, think about choices with wheels for easy relocation.
  • Mattress Quality: Don't forget to buy a top quality, breathable bed mattress, as it is important for your baby's comfort and security.

2. How do I tidy and keep a cot bed?Routinely clean down surface areas with moderate soap and water. Guarantee all corners are without dust and particles, and inspect for loose screws or broken parts once in awhile.

3. Are all cot beds the exact same size?No, cot beds come in varying sizes. Basic cot beds typically fit a bed mattress determining 120 x 60 cm, but it's vital to verify specifications of the specific model.

4. Can I use any bed mattress with my cot bed?Constantly inspect if the mattress fits comfortably in the cot bed without spaces. It's recommended to utilize a mattress specifically designed for the cot bed design to guarantee security.

5. What materials should I avoid when purchasing a cot bed?Prevent cot beds made from untreated particleboard, press wood, or any products that may contain toxic substances and hazardous surfaces.
